Average Construction Laborers Salary in Southwest Oklahoma nonmetropolitan area
Construction Laborers in Southwest Oklahoma's nonmetropolitan area earn an average annual salary of $42,180. This figure is notably below the national average of $51,280, reflecting regional economic factors and potentially lower demand compared to more urbanized areas. Executive Summary
- Average Salary: $42,180 per year.
-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 18.1% ↗ over the last 5 years.
-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$66,170.
- Outlook: The construction labor market in Southwest Oklahoma is supported by a local workforce of 560 individuals. With a Location Quotient of 1.31, this region shows a concentration of construction laborers that is 31% higher than the national average, indicating a robust and established presence of these professionals. The rate of 8.967 jobs per 1,000 workers further suggests a consistent demand for construction labor within this nonmetropolitan setting.

Construction Laborers Salary Distribution in Southwest Oklahoma nonmetropolitan area
Career progression for Construction Laborers typically involves a salary increase tied to experience and skill development. Entry-level positions often start at the lower end of the pay scale, while seasoned professionals with specialized skills or supervisory experience can command significantly higher wages. The percentile gaps in salary distribution highlight these opportunities for advancement, rewarding dedication and expertise within the field.
| Experience Level | Market Percentile | Annual Wage | Hourly Rate |
|---|---|---|---|
| ApprenticeLearning trade under supervision. Classroom + OJT. | 10% (Entry) | $28,880 | $13.9 |
| JourneymanLicensed/Certified. Works independently on standard tasks. | 25% (Junior) | $31,635 | $15.2 |
| Senior TechnicianHandles complex installations & troubleshooting. | 50% (Median) | $37,480 | $18 |
| Foreman / MasterSupervises crews, handles permits & code compliance. | 75% (Senior) | $52,725 | $25.3 |
| SuperintendentSite management, business owner, or master tradesman. | 90% (Expert) | $66,170 | $31.8 |
